Rewterz Threat Advisory – Multiple Intel Processors Vulnerabilities

Severity

High

Analysis Summary

CVE-2022-21127 CVSS:5.5
Intel Processors could allow a local authenticated attacker to obtain sensitive information, caused by incomplete cleanup in specific special register read operations in the Memory Mapped I/O (MMIO) component. By conducting a specially-crafted read operation, an attacker could exploit this vulnerability to obtain sensitive information, and use this information to launch further attacks against the affected system.

CVE-2022-21166 CVSS:5.5
Intel Processors could allow a local authenticated attacker to obtain sensitive information, caused by incomplete cleanup in specific special register write operations in the Memory Mapped I/O (MMIO) component. By conducting a specially-crafted write operation, an attacker could exploit this vulnerability to obtain sensitive information, and use this information to launch further attacks against the affected system.

CVE-2022-24436 CVSS:6.3
Intel processors could allow a remote authenticated attacker to obtain sensitive information, caused by observable behavior in power management throttling. An attacker could exploit this vulnerability to obtain sensitive information and use this information to launch further attacks against the affected system.

CVE-2022-21180 CVSS:5.5
Intel processors are vulnerable to a denial of service, caused by improper input validation in Memory Mapped I/O. A local authenticated attacker could exploit this vulnerability to cause a denial of service in virtualized environments.

CVE-2022-21123 CVSS:6.1
Intel Processors could allow a local authenticated attacker to obtain sensitive information, caused by incomplete cleanup of multi-core shared buffers. By sending a specially-crafted request, an attacker could exploit this vulnerability to obtain sensitive information, and use this information to launch further attacks against the affected system.

CVE-2022-21125 CVSS:5.6
Intel Processors could allow a local authenticated attacker to obtain sensitive information, caused by incomplete cleanup of microarchitectural fill buffers. By sending a specially-crafted request, an attacker could exploit this vulnerability to obtain sensitive information, and use this information to launch further attacks against the affected system.

Impact

  • Information Disclosure
  • Denial of Service

Affected Vendors

  • Intel

Affected Products

  • Intel SGX SDK
  • Intel SGX PSW
  • Intel SGX DCAP
  • Intel Processor families
  • Intel 14nm Client processors
  • Intel Xeon E3 processors

Remediation

Refer to INTEL Security Advisory for patch, upgrade or suggested workaround information.
